Transaction d95f540a80f4957098b91ac366382e131d2ae4340a6ef5dbeb604f11fd3a3868
1 Input
1 Output
-
d95f540a80f4957098b91ac366382e131d2ae4340a6ef5dbeb604f11fd3a3868:0
- value
- 16607
- script pubkey
- OP_0 OP_PUSHBYTES_20 83da557d7b43906b1a7c685ebc9491264affc4e2
- address
- bc1qs0d92ltmgwgxkxnudp0te9y3ye90l38zkrwlp3